## Support

The Wrenmark autocomplete index is slow again. Known causes: unmerged segments after bulk imports, and the synonym expansion pass running on every keystroke. Workaround: trigger a manual merge and cap expansion depth at two. Do not resize the cluster without sign-off; it masks the problem and burns budget. Latency dashboards are linked in the ops folder. Bring numbers, not vibes, to the weekly sync. For triage help before then, reach the search maintainers.

billing contact of yaduf-bafop = casael@paliqcorp.internal

Runbook: account recovery when the pool misbehaves (Cobblenook DB layer). If a customer can't finish account recovery, odds are the Pinfold connection pool is saturated — recovery flows hold a connection longer than normal requests. Check pool utilization on the dash; above 90%, bounce the recovery workers, not the whole service. Don't raise max_connections without looping in the DB folks, please. If you need to run the manual recovery script against the replica, it prompts for the recovery passphrase below.

recovery phrase for yajof-bagap: oliwyn-ulaael

# Build Provenance: Incremental Rebuilds on Mosswire

Quick primer: Mosswire only rebuilds pages whose content hash changed, so "why didn't my page update?" usually means the source hash matched. Every incremental run writes a provenance record — which inputs, which template version, which cache entries it reused. If output looks stale, don't nuke the cache first; check the provenance log. Each record is keyed by the token that appears below.

build token for fafof-tageg: htk21_f30a3062ec5a0972b3bbf